turbida Sasakawa, 1992d: 815 . Type locality: Ecuador, Pichincha. HT M (CAS). Distr.: Colombia (Cundinamarca (nr. Sasaima, Finca Bella Vista)), Ecuador, Guatemala. Refs.: Martinez & Etienne, 2002: 40 (list); Sasakawa, 2005: 165.
Martinez, M. & Etienne, J. (2002) Liste systematique et biogeographique des Agromyzidae (Diptera) de la region neotropicale. Bollettino di Zoologia Agraria e di Bachicoltura, Serie II, 34 (1), 25 - 52.
Sasakawa, M. (1992 d) The Neotropical Agromyzidae (Diptera) Part 4: New or little-known species from Peru, Venezuela, Brazil and Bolivia. Scientific Reports of the Kyoto Prefectural University, Agriculture, 44, 1 - 33.
Sasakawa, M. (2005) The Neotropical Agromyzidae (Insecta: Diptera) Part 6: New or little-known species from El Salvador and Guatemala. Species Diversity, 10, 151 - 169.
